Abstract
The invention concerns a catalyst containing a support comprising at least one binder and at least one zeolite having at least one series of channels the opening of which is defined by a ring containing 12 oxygen atoms, said catalyst comprising phosphorus, at least one C1-C4 dialkyl succinate, acetic acid and a hydrodehydrogenating function comprising at least one element from group VI B and at least one element from group VIII, the Raman spectrum of the catalyst comprising bands at 990 and/or 974 cm-1, characteristic of at least one Keggin heteropolyanion, the characteristic bands of said succinate and the characteristic principal band of acetic acid at 896 cm-1. The invention also concerns the process for preparing the catalyst and its use in hydroconversion.
